WebFeb 22, 2024 · 1. Change the USB Port 3.0. Your computer has a variety of USB ports. If the USB drive or external hard drive supports USB 3.0/3.1, make sure you plug it inside a USB 3.0/3.1 port. A USB 3 port is usually blue. Switching to a proper port would improve copy speeds drastically and solve the copy speed 0 bytes problem. 2.
WebDec 23, 2024 · Method 2: Update the USB Drivers. Updating the driver to the latest version can increase the speed. Step 1: In Windows 10, click the ‘Windows key’ and ‘X’ simultaneously. Select Device Manager from the menu. Step 2: Expand the ‘Disk drives’ option and right-click on the desired USB drive.
